So i'm relatively new here but ive been collecting transformers for 18 years since the age of five. That means i have a wealth of knowledge and opinions about transformers however im not sure if this particular one has been discussed. i apologize if it has but i didnt see it anywhere so here goes
pretty straight forward: who is your favorite transformers character and why? I know everyone has a favorite or two so lets hear it!
I choose Optimus Prime. Its not just because he's the leader. To me he represents a hero. Specifically he represents good. If anyone is a fan of stargate you may recognize this quote "there is really only one thing any of us can control in life, that is whether we are good or evil." Personally I have chosen to be as good as possible. Optimus Prime, in my mind, represents a point on the horizon that is not really possible to reach. He is just too darned good! therfore trying to be as good as him, while probably not possible, represents an ongoing effort to become better. Slowly I think I have. It may seem silly but there it is. Op has defined for me what good is at its best.
Just to clear things up ahead of time, I am not so obsessed with TF that I am not grounded in reality, however. My other hero is my father who represents what it means to do the best you can for those you love when and where it counts. In other words a more realistic worldly example of Optimus Prime.
Who is your favorite tf character and why?

Rather obviously, mine is G1 Ultra Magnus. I simply fell in love with him when I was a kid, and nothing has change in almost 25 years.
He's been ignored, ridiculed, and chastised by some, but to me he's pure awesome. After all, Prime choose him to be the new Autobot leader, not Rodimus, and I happen to trust Prime's judgement, especially after the car crash that was G1 season 3.

why?
simple, he is the most successful Decepticon. He gets the job done.
example:
G1: Infiltrates Autobot base like it's his bee-otch. Always wins when in fights. Is a caring leader. Loyal to the core. And is actually the only representation of what a robot might be in a show that should be about robots.
Animated: He's ok, but still cool
Bayformers: he located the shard, dead simple.
Tf prime: damn, when soundwave took the picture of Miko, that was awesome, just a good come back and succesful again.
War for Cybertron: need I say anything about his bad ass design.
The only Decepticon to ever be depicted correctly. What more could you ask for.
Soundwave bar none

I agree, if I had to pick a favorite transformer based on b - a fighting skills it would be ultra magnus for sure. other leader types seem to rely heavily on their strength and stature. Magnus is truly a skilled hand to hand combatant as depicted in multiple encounters, in multiple storylines, with decepticons far more powerful than he is such as cyclonus, galvatron, and menasor.

Smokescreen.
Because I Try hard not to let him be my favourite.This is a clear indication that he's my fave, since I've been fighting it since day 1.
Why fight it? Because I prefer inner strength & technical precision to the advertised pinnacle-eg: Red Alert over Hotshot, The Ultimate Warrior over "Hollywood" Hulk Hogan, Trailbreaker over Smokescreen.
But Smokescreen is considered both the most devious and the most trusted Autobot. There is no scope to what he will do, and it's always for the group cause. Even if he isn't capable of controlling what he is doing, he has the capability to undertake an action he can't control.That makes him a real warrior, because he has to fight the very equipment or strategy he chooses to use at times, but if he doesn't go that far, the Autobot bodycount will be higher battle by battle. At the same time, he won't argue with what Wheeljack invents or Prowl devises. He'll use anything they give him because it makes his role easier and maybe more survivable: He'll fight it to make it work.
Furthermore, altho he is rumored to be likely to do something devious, there is no guarantee that he will, but he won't say either way.He'll just resign to the fact that he can be tempted to take any easy path at any moment of his own choosing, and set out to do what he started out to do. That makes him dangerous.
A lot of the Tech specs influenced me when I was growing up. Optimus was the most steady example, (and a GOOD one, especially on screen), but Smokescreen was the one that made the most impact. I remember thinking I could be like Hound, Prowl or even Grimlock when I grew up, but I couldn't EVER be like Smokescreen, it was what other people became. That toy generated a bunch of Soul searching that started in 1984 and is still going.
